Role Profile -人力资源专员

ESSENTIAL D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ES include the following. Other duties may be assigned.

  • Support in Employee onboarding, off boarding process and logistics, coordinate with IT and admin department to ensure employee on boarding/off boarding process be conducted smooth
  • Update and conduct induction programs for new employees as required
  • Support HRM to optimize the HR management system and maintain HR policies and procedures.
  • Support to ensure all employee programs are in compliance with labor law.
  • Liaise with internal and external legal bodies for advice and clarification.
  • Maintain staff information records and personnel documents, including attendance record.
  • Assist with the recruitment process, liaise with line management and external agencies, prepare online advertising for position vacancies
  • Liaise with outsource company with relation to new employee details, terminations and interpretation of Payroll/social insurance rules.
  • Assist HRM in employment contracts management, including preparation, renewal and contract archive.
  • Maintain or ensure the maintenance of up-to-date position descriptions are kept for all positions
  • May need to counsel employees on problems affecting work performance. s
  • Assist with employee satisfaction survey rollout
  • Assist line managers with performance management and assessment
  • Assist on visa application as well for invitation letters,dispatch letters,work certification for staff, internal and external visitors.
  • Provide professional HR support to Expatriate, in terms of coordination of assignment IN/OUT process, execution of Country/Company relevant policies and regulations, and daily operation support.
